Transmission History by Year β€” Nissan NV

NV1500/2500/3500 (2012–2021): 5-speed automatic (RE5R05A) on 4.0L V6.
NV1500/2500/3500 (2012–2021): 7-speed automatic (RE7R01A) on 5.6L V8.
NV200 Compact Cargo (2013+): CVT (Jatco) on 2.0L I4.
All NV: RWD. No AWD available.

Known Nissan NV Transmission Problems

  • RE5R05A solenoid wear accelerated by commercial delivery stop-and-go duty
  • RE7R01A valve body wear on V8 NV under sustained city delivery and towing use
  • NV200 CVT belt wear β€” same JF015E failure pattern as Sentra in a commercial application
  • Transmission overheating on commercial NV vans operated at max payload
  • RE5R05A clutch pack wear on NV2500/3500 used at maximum GVWR

Warning Signs β€” When to Bring It In

  • Delayed or harsh shifts during morning commercial route (solenoid wear)
  • Shudder on NV200 CVT during city delivery (belt wear)
  • Transmission temperature warning during summer peak
  • Slipping under full payload load
  • P0750–P0760 on V6/V8 NV or CVT codes on NV200

Fluid Specification

RE5R05A: Nissan Matic-S. RE7R01A: Nissan Matic-S. NV200 CVT: Nissan NS-3. Change every 25,000 miles for commercial use.
